Hi, I have been trying to get hired for a retail pharm tech position for a while. I've applied to Publix, Walgreens, CVS, Costco online and stopped in in-person to just say Hi, I've applied online and here is my resume, to put a face to the name. So far I have had no interviews. Is there anything else I can do to help get hired?

To increase your chances of getting hired as a pharmacy tech, consider the following steps:

  1. Expand your job search: In addition to the companies you have already applied to, explore other retail pharmacies like Rite Aid, Walmart, and local independent pharmacies. Use job search engines like Indeed, Glassdoor, and Jobcase to find openings.

  2. Update your resume: Tailor your resume to highlight relevant skills and experiences in the healthcare or customer service field. Include any certifications or training related to pharmacy technician roles.

  3. Network: Connect with current pharmacy technicians or pharmacists to learn more about the industry and potentially get referred for positions. Attend career fairs or industry events to make valuable connections.

  4. Prepare for interviews: Practice common interview questions for pharmacy tech roles and be ready to demonstrate your knowledge of pharmacy operations and customer service skills.

  5. Follow up: After submitting applications or interviewing, send a thank-you email or note to express your continued interest in the position.

By being proactive in your job search and making a strong impression with your resume and networking efforts, you can improve your chances of getting hired as a pharmacy tech.

How to Avoid Appearing Narcissistic in Job Interviews

• Job interviews often favor confident individuals, but this can inadvertently highlight narcissistic traits, making it crucial to differentiate oneself.

• Instead of self-praise, provide specific examples with measurable outcomes to build trust and demonstrate competence.

• Showing humility by acknowledging limitations and demonstrating a willingness to learn is more attractive than pretending to know everything.

• Emphasize empathy by considering others' perspectives and including them in your narrative when describing past experiences.

• Focus on the interviewer, listen actively, and ask clarifying questions to show genuine interest and differentiate yourself from those who monologue.
